Use of Matrix Products for Intercostal Neuralgia

Intercostal neuralgia is a condition, developing as a result of compression or excitation of roots of intercostal nerves, their total length or branches thereof. This causes severe pain, inflicting suffering to the patient.

Intercostal neuralgia is one of the most painful conditions. When it occurs patients often think that their heart hurts as pain localization is very similar.

The following diseases and states are the most common causes of intercostal neuralgia:

  • degenerative changes of intervertebral disks (osteochondrosis of the thoracic section of the spine, herniated intervertebral disk);
  • muscle diseases, hypothermia or long-term uncomfortable position of the body – all these factors may cause myospasm and compression of the intercostal nerve.
  • impaired posture;
  • spinal curvature (scoliosis, kyphosis);
  • tumors in the chest organs or in the back bone;
  • the nervous system, affected by diseases or toxic substances, i.e. conditions when nerve conduction is impaired;
  • long-term and pronounced deficiency of B vitamins;
  • chest or back bone traumas;
  • chronic infectious diseases, most often, herpetic infection.

Symptoms of Intercostal Neuralgia

The main symptom of intercostal neuralgia is a strong pain in the area of the damaged nerve or throughout the thoracic region if several intercostal nerves are affected. Patients describe the neuralgia pain as acute, burning. It can be permanent or it may subside at rest and aggravate sharply even with small movements, coughing, laughter.

The following symptoms may also be observed with intercostal neuralgia:

  • burning sensation in the muscles or the skin in the area of the affected nerve;
  • numbness in the limited area of the chest, in the shoulder, arm, shoulder blade or neck on the relevant side (numbness, hot flash or cold sense, creeping or tingling sensation);
  • spontaneous muscle contraction along the nerve (muscles twitch by themselves);
  • hyperhydrosis;
  • skin redness or paleness.

Acute intercostal neuralgia manifestations are very unpleasant, but they are never life-threatening. However, they can be exactly the same as manifestations of a heart attack, that requires emergency medical care. Only skilled specialist can differentiate the two conditions, therefore you should consult the doctor in case of the smallest doubts as to the pain nature.

The following signs can help differentiate pain along nerve stems and heartache:

  • pain, caused by cardiac diseases, is generally brief,
  • nitroglycerin administration relieves pain,
  • heartaches may radiate to the arm, shoulder,
  • pain does not change when the patient breathes deeply,
  • cardiac rhythm disturbance is possible.

Neuralgia pain has the following characteristics:

  • pain lasts a long time, does not cease at night,
  • pain aggravates when you turn or bend your body, during palpation of intercostal spaces, when coughing,
  • nitroglycerin does not relieve pain,
  • pain is relieved by warmth and administration of pain-killers.
